Did you know that the Polk Museum of Art is home to a specialized undergraduate Art History and Museum Studies program that prepares students for careers in museums and cultural sites of all disciplines? Uniquely housed in our Smithsonian Affiliate museum, this Florida Southern College bachelor's degree program is designed for student success and is unlike any other program of its kind offered anywhere. As a major, you'll have the opportunity to work within the walls of the Museum and alongside expert professors and museum professionals from day one, studying the objects of history firsthand and gaining incomparable hands-on experience in the field. Our program gives you the knowledge and expertise you need for long-term success in any number of fields, including curating, conservation, non-profit management, education, marketing, and more through our tailored career path option!
